//Skip to content
Generic selectors
Exact matches only
Search in title
Search in content
Post Type Selectors


Scientists may have uncovered the secret behind the construction of 31 pyramids, including the iconic Giza complex, in Egypt over 4,000 years ago. A research team from the University of North Carolina Wilmington suggests that these pyramids were likely built along an ancient branch of the River Nile, now buried under desert and farmland. The research team discovered that the river branch, named the Ahramat branch, meaning pyramids in Arabic, stretched approximately 64 kilometers in length and ranged in width…